O Grupo Primo, do Thiago Nigro, está em busca de um desenvolvedor sênior para criar novas funcionalidades e melhorar a experiência dos assinantes em aplicação de chat Multi-LLM, o MyHUB.IA. O sistema oferece suporte a 16+ modelos de IA (ChatGPT, Claude Sonnet, Gemini, DeepSeek), gerenciamento de projetos, agentes customizáveis e funcionalidades de administração.
* A vaga é presencial e o escritório fica em Alphaville (Barueri, SP).
Responsabilidades e atribuições:
* Desenvolver e evoluir o MyHUB.IA, com o objetivo de torná-lo o wrapper de LLMs com o maior número de integrações de IA no Brasil;
* Construir interfaces modernas, performáticas e reutilizáveis, com foco em experiência do usuário;
* Desenvolver e manter APIs RESTful escaláveis e bem estruturadas;
* Integrar a plataforma com APIs de LLMs (OpenAI, Anthropic, entre outras);
* Implementar streaming de respostas de IA quando aplicável;
* Trabalhar em parceria constante com o time de atendimento aos assinantes, incorporando feedbacks reais do uso do produto;
* Entregar novas funcionalidades de forma contínua, com cadência semanal;
* Garantir aderência a padrões de código, arquitetura e boas práticas;
* Atuar de forma colaborativa em um ambiente com cultura empreendedora e foco em resultado.
Requisitos técnicos obrigatórios:
Frontend
* Conhecimento sólido em React e TypeScript;
* Experiência comNext.Js (App Router);
* Proficiência emTailwind CSS;
* Domínio de React Hooks;
* Experiência comformulários controlados;
* Bom entendimento de componentização e reutilização de componentes.
Backend
* Experiência no desenvolvimento de APIs RESTful;
* Conhecimento emNode.Js;
* Domínio de operações assíncronas (Promises, async/await);
* Conhecimento embancos NoSQL;
* Noções de DDD (Domain-Driven Design) e Clean Architecture.
Habilidades gerais
* Inglês técnico para leitura e compreensão de documentação;
* Capacidade de seguir e manter padrões de código estabelecidos;
* Atenção a detalhes, qualidade e manutenibilidade;
* Proatividade naidentificação e resolução de problemas;
* Perfil orientado a produto e impacto no usuário.
Diferenciais desejáveis
Arquitetura e padrões:
* Conhecimento avançado em Domain-Driven Design (DDD);
* Experiência comCQRS e Repository Pattern;
* Vivência prática com Clean Architecture;
* Experiência comDynamoDB, especialmente Single-Table Design.
Bibliotecas e ferramentas:
* TanStack Query
* Radix UI / shadcn
* React Hook Form
* Zod
* Zustand ou outra biblioteca de gerenciamento de estado.
Cloud & DevOps:
* Experiência com AWS, especialmente:
* DynamoDB
* S3
* Arquiteturas serverless
* Conhecimento em Docker;
* Noções de CI/CD;
* Boas práticas no uso de variáveis de ambiente.
1. IA & LLMs
* Integração com APIs de LLMs;
* Conhecimento emstreaming de respostas;
* Experiência prática com aplicações de IA aplicada a produto.
Testes
* Experiência com Vitest ou Jest;
O que oferecemos a você, Primo:
💰 Salário compatível com o mercado e remuneração variável acima da média mediante atingimento de metas
🍔 Vale Refeição e Vale Alimentação disponível no Cartão iFood Benefícios
🚑 Plano de saúde SulAmérica
🦷 Plano odontológico Bradesco
🏃 ♂️WellHub e Total Pass
⚠️ Seguro de vida
🚌 Vale Transporte
👧 Auxilio creche
📕Acesso às plataformas do Grupo Primo